It’s called Watergate Jello. What it is, is lime jello, blended with cream cheese, speckled with pineapple and walnuts, served with a swirl of whipped cream on top. Ingredients:
1 package of prepared lime jello
1/2 cup of crushed pineapple
3/4 cup of cream cheese
1/2 cup of chopped walnuts, plus extra for garnish
whipped cream
Directions:
In a blender, combine prepared lime jello and cream cheese, until smooth, and creamy. Add mixture to a large bowl, and fold in walnuts, and pineapple, then transfer to a really pretty jello mold, then refrigerate until set. When ready to serve, place mold into a large bowl of hot water for just a few seconds , so it will come out easily , then turn upside down onto a large plate. Enjoy with whipped cream and garnish with chopped walnuts.
